IslamQA: Protecting yourself from giving yourself the evil eye

How can you protect yourself from giving yourself nazar (evil eye)?

Since the evil eye is never mentioned in the Quran, I do not consider it important enough to worry about. As far as I know there are no authentic hadith narrations that deal with the possibility of giving oneself the evil eye, and I do not know if that is even possible because the evil eye is thought to be related to envy. Unless you envy yourself so much that you wish for your own blessings to be taken away, you probably shouldn’t worry about the giving yourself evil eye.
